1 de ene. de 2002 · The Queen of the South. Arturo Pérez-Reverte. 3.95. 14,655 ratings1,041 reviews. Guero Davila is a pilot engaged in drug-smuggling for the local cartels. Teresa Mendoza is his girlfriend, a typical narco's morra-- quiet, doting, submissive. But then Guero's caught playing both sides, and in Sinaloa, that means death.

Derived from factual evidence, Pérez-Reverte brings us a surprising novel with an interesting twist. This time, the hero is a woman named Teresa Mendoza who is nicknamed by journalists as “The Queen of the South” and “The Mexican” by the authorities of three continents.
